The FBI offered a $50,000 reward on Monday for any information leading to the identification, arrest, and conviction of the suspect responsible for the fatal mass shooting in Stockton, California , over the holiday weekend.
The shooting left four people dead and 11 others wounded, according to police. The deceased victims were ages 8, 9, 14, and 21. The number of wounded people was initially 10.
